logo

Output eacaba32aa5971859ba9323aea6ff9f094e01b4274d0e002d25bb8fed32465bd:0

value
158171524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21b74bcfb91c29a820398dd9b53f6082bd71dd6a OP_EQUAL
address
34mHoWiPkbfzLA9wznokxUm1krPusbhmSZ
transaction
eacaba32aa5971859ba9323aea6ff9f094e01b4274d0e002d25bb8fed32465bd